Preakness Doghouse A Winner!
Once in awhile, we get things right along with some luck.
We hit our safe bet paying $39 exacta for a $24 bet (nobody will get rich); but a winner is a winner.
I had the exacta a few times and the triple which paid $216. Made $150 on the race.
Our analysis of the pace of the race was right on, and we expected a good effort from Mine That Bird which we received. Musket Man ran very well and could have been second but for traffic trouble. Rachel Alexandra showed how good she is, running a tough pace race and holding on to win.
Now we need to follow up with another payday in the Belmont.

Doghouse to be Posted for the Kentucky Derby
Just to let you know that I am alive and well. I will be posting a Doghouse late Friday or early Saturday for the Derby.
I did do my energy distribution analysis and last three furlong times for all of the horses. For the first time ever, all of the horses met the criteria. Usually, more than half are eliminated, and there are several questionable.
What this means is that the trainers are reading the Doghouse and concluded that the only way to win is to have a closing punch, so they are training the horses this way. It is difficult at present to see what the pace will be and who will lead the crowd around the first turn.
I await the post draw today to see how the horses will stack up, will check final workouts, and the weather. Check back.
